The Method Glass Sliding Doors Optimize Your Home's Climate Protection
While many occupants highlight style, the thermal performance of sliding doors are equally significant. Performance sliding doors are intended to minimize heat transfer, effectively keeping homes more insulated during winter and cooler in summer. They often feature multi-chambered frames and insulated glass, which collaborate to cut down on energy waste.
Additionally, these doors often include draft sealing materials that prevents drafts, further boosting thermal performance. By crafting a more secure seal, sliding doors assist sustaining a consistent indoor temperature, cutting down on the dependence on heating and cooling systems. This not just results in increased comfort but also contributes to reduced energy bills.
Additionally, better insulation helps lower external noise disturbance, creating a quieter household setting. Altogether, the insulation properties of energy-efficient sliding doors provide concrete advantages that bolster the home's energy efficiency while ensuring a comfortable living space.

Determining Choices for Energy-Efficient Sliding Doors
Finding the correct choices for energy-saving door units is critical to optimizing their operation and aesthetic charm. Standard options feature vinyl, fiberglass, and wood, each presenting unique advantages. Vinyl is celebrated for its excellent thermal capabilities and minimal maintenance demands, making it a sought-after choice. Fiberglass supplies durability and resistance to warping, while also providing good energy efficiency. Wood, though visually pleasing, often demands increased care and may require extra thermal insulation to meet energy standards.
The selection of glass treatment also serves as a vital role. Double or triple-pane glass with Low-E treatments can greatly minimize heat thorough guide transfer, enhancing energy performance. Additionally, choosing frames with thermal barriers can additionally enhance thermal insulation. Ultimately, a careful assessment of material choices, paired with energy-efficient features, ensures that sliding door systems not only improve the home's aesthetic appeal but also contribute to reduced energy expenses and greater comfort.
How to Set up Energy-saving Sliding Doors
The installation of eco-friendly sliding doors requires careful planning and precise execution to ensure maximum performance and longevity. Start by measuring the existing door frame accurately to ascertain a ideal fit. Carefully remove the old door, taking care not to damage the surrounding structure. After the area is prepared, position the new sliding door into the frame. It is essential to confirm the door is even and plumb; use shims if adjustments are necessary. Once secured, apply proper insulation around the frame to prevent air leaks. Weather stripping should be installed to improve energy efficiency. Finally, test the door’s operation to verify seamless sliding and secure locking mechanisms. This systematic approach not only improves energy efficiency but also supports the look and functionality of the home.
Best Methods for Maintaining Sliding Doors
Proper placement of eco-friendly sliding doors forms the foundation for their long-term durability, but regular maintenance is comparably important to confirm peak effectiveness. Routine cleaning is essential; tracks should be cleaned of dirt and debris to hinder interference and guarantee smooth operation. Homeowners should inspect the weatherstripping on a regular basis for any deterioration or defects, substituting it as necessary to maintain energy conservation.
Lubricating the rollers and rails with a silicone spray can enhance functionality and minimize wear. It is also recommended to check the positioning of the doors; incorrect alignment can lead to gaps, which undermines energy efficiency. Also, inspecting the glass for fractures or breaks can help in avoiding further damage and energy loss. By adhering to these best practices, homeowners can extend the life of their sliding doors while optimizing their energy-saving benefits. Regular upkeep not only boosts aesthetics but supports overall home comfort.

Is Retrofitting Existing Doors Possible for Improved Energy Efficiency?
Retrofitting current doors for improved energy efficiency is possible through weather stripping, installing insulation, or installing energy-efficient glass. These modifications can enhance insulation and decrease energy loss, making aging doors more efficient without complete replacement.
